Practical Tips for Understanding Political Messaging
Introduction: Understanding political messaging is crucial for informed citizenship. Here are some tips to help you critically analyze political statements:
Tips:
- Identify the Target Audience: Who is the message intended for?
- Analyze the Tone: Is it aggressive, conciliatory, or something else?
- Look for Underlying Assumptions: What are the unstated beliefs?
- Evaluate the Evidence: Are claims supported by facts?
- Consider the Source's Bias: Does the speaker have a vested interest?
- Compare to Other Sources: Seek different perspectives.
- Look for Rhetorical Devices: Are there appeals to emotion or logic?
- Consider the Context: What's happening in the political landscape?
Summary: By applying these tips, you can better understand the motivations and strategies behind political messaging.
